Does the input and output from the SSVR matter between 1 and 2?
It don't matter because the polarity of ac power changes 120 times a second
I prefer and all the wiring diagrams show 1 for input 2 for output.
I've read conflicting posts about grounding the Pot. Does it need to be grounded?
Yes, if anything metalic is exposed and touchable
I use a plastic knob.
The side of my SSVR says grounding of the radiator is not recommended, but I see most here are? Ground it or not?
I'd use a different SSVR
Reversing the wires from the pot at the SSVR will change the direction needed to raise and lower resistance if I have then crossed?
The knob will work backwards
Think of it this way, if there's no connection between 3 and 4 - power is off.
If 3 and 4 are jumped - power is wide open.
Then do like me, ohm out the pot while turning the shaft, check for any bad spots, check for any shorts between the terminals and ground.
Lastly, make a mistake and have to swap one of wires
